# 威胁检测工具对异常流量误报率偏高:AI技术的应用与解决方案
## 引言
在当今数字化时代,网络安全已成为企业和个人不可忽视的重要议题。威胁检测工具作为网络安全防线的重要组成部分,其准确性和效率直接影响到整个安全体系的可靠性。然而,当前许多威胁检测工具在识别异常流量时,误报率偏高,这不仅增加了安全运维人员的工作负担,还可能导致真正威胁的漏检。本文将深入探讨这一问题,并引入AI技术在网络安全领域的应用,提出详实的解决方案。
## 一、威胁检测工具误报率偏高的原因分析
### 1.1 复杂的网络环境
随着互联网的快速发展,网络环境变得越来越复杂。多样化的应用场景、海量的数据流量以及不断变化的网络架构,使得威胁检测工具在识别异常流量时面临巨大挑战。
### 1.2 传统检测方法的局限性
传统的威胁检测工具主要依赖规则匹配和签名检测等技术。这些方法虽然在一定程度上能够识别已知威胁,但对于新型攻击和复杂多变的异常流量,往往显得力不从心。
### 1.3 数据质量与特征提取问题
威胁检测工具的性能在很大程度上依赖于数据质量和特征提取的准确性。如果数据质量不高或特征提取不当,很容易导致误报。
### 1.4 防御者的困境
在网络安全领域,防御者需要应对层出不穷的攻击手段,而攻击者只需找到防御体系的漏洞即可。这种不对称性使得威胁检测工具在实际应用中难以做到完美。
## 二、AI技术在网络安全领域的应用场景
### 2.1 机器学习与异常检测
机器学习算法能够通过大量历史数据学习正常流量的特征,从而在实时流量中识别出异常模式。常见的算法包括决策树、支持向量机(SVM)和神经网络等。
### 2.2 深度学习与复杂威胁识别
深度学习技术在处理高维数据和复杂模式识别方面具有显著优势。通过构建深度神经网络,可以更准确地识别复杂的异常流量和新型攻击。
### 2.3 自然语言处理与威胁情报分析
自然语言处理(NLP)技术可以用于分析威胁情报和网络安全相关的文本数据,提取关键信息,辅助威胁检测工具做出更精准的判断。
### 2.4 强化学习与自适应防御
强化学习通过不断试错和反馈调整,能够使威胁检测工具具备自适应能力,动态调整检测策略,提高检测准确率。
## 三、AI技术降低误报率的解决方案
### 3.1 数据预处理与特征工程
#### 3.1.1 数据清洗
在数据预处理阶段,通过数据清洗去除噪声和冗余信息,确保输入数据的质量。可以使用数据质量评估工具和异常值检测方法,提升数据可靠性。
#### 3.1.2 特征选择与提取
利用特征选择算法(如 ReliefF、信息增益等)和特征提取技术(如 PCA、LDA),筛选出对异常流量检测最有价值的特征,减少冗余特征对模型的影响。
### 3.2 构建混合模型
#### 3.2.1 集成学习
结合多种机器学习算法,构建集成学习模型(如随机森林、XGBoost),利用不同算法的优势,提高整体检测性能。
#### 3.2.2 深度学习模型优化
针对深度学习模型,采用数据增强、正则化技术和模型剪枝等方法,防止过拟合,提升模型的泛化能力。
### 3.3 实时流量分析与动态调整
#### 3.3.1 实时流量监控
利用流式数据处理技术(如 Apache Kafka、Flink),实现对网络流量的实时监控和分析,及时发现异常。
#### 3.3.2 动态阈值调整
基于实时流量特征和历史数据,动态调整检测阈值,减少误报。可以采用滑动窗口和自适应阈值算法,提高检测灵活性。
### 3.4 威胁情报与AI融合
#### 3.4.1 威胁情报集成
将外部威胁情报与内部检测数据相结合,利用NLP技术提取关键信息,增强检测模型的上下文感知能力。
#### 3.4.2 联邦学习与数据共享
通过联邦学习技术,在保护数据隐私的前提下,实现多源数据的协同训练,提升模型的泛化能力和检测精度。
### 3.5 误报分析与反馈机制
#### 3.5.1 误报原因分析
建立误报分析机制,对误报样本进行深入分析,找出误报原因,针对性地优化检测模型。
#### 3.5.2 反馈循环
构建反馈循环系统,将误报信息反馈到模型训练过程中,持续优化模型性能,降低误报率。
## 四、案例分析与实践经验
### 4.1 案例一:某大型企业的AI驱动的威胁检测系统
某大型企业采用AI驱动的威胁检测系统,通过集成学习和深度学习技术,显著降低了误报率。具体措施包括:
- **数据预处理**:对原始流量数据进行清洗和特征提取,确保数据质量。
- **混合模型构建**:结合随机森林和深度神经网络,提高检测准确性。
- **实时监控与动态调整**:实现实时流量监控,动态调整检测阈值。
### 4.2 案例二:某网络安全公司的威胁情报融合方案
某网络安全公司通过融合外部威胁情报和内部检测数据,利用NLP技术提取关键信息,提升了威胁检测的精准度。主要经验包括:
- **威胁情报集成**:引入外部威胁情报,增强模型的上下文感知能力。
- **联邦学习应用**:通过联邦学习技术,实现多源数据的协同训练。
## 五、未来展望与挑战
### 5.1 技术发展趋势
随着AI技术的不断进步,未来威胁检测工具将更加智能化和自适应。预计以下技术将得到广泛应用:
- **自动化特征工程**:利用AI技术自动提取和选择特征,减少人工干预。
- **无监督学习**:通过无监督学习算法,发现未知威胁和异常模式。
- **量子计算**:量子计算在处理大规模数据和复杂计算方面的潜力,将为网络安全带来新的突破。
### 5.2 面临的挑战
尽管AI技术在网络安全领域展现出巨大潜力,但仍面临一些挑战:
- **数据隐私与安全**:如何在保护数据隐私的前提下,充分利用数据资源。
- **模型解释性**:提高AI模型的解释性,增强用户对检测结果的信任。
- **对抗攻击**:应对针对AI模型的对抗攻击,确保检测系统的鲁棒性。
## 结论
威胁检测工具对异常流量误报率偏高的问题,是当前网络安全领域亟待解决的难题。通过引入AI技术,结合数据预处理、混合模型构建、实时流量分析、威胁情报融合以及误报分析与反馈机制,可以有效降低误报率,提升威胁检测的准确性和效率。未来,随着AI技术的不断发展和应用,网络安全防御体系将更加智能化和自适应,为数字世界的安全保驾护航。
---
本文通过对威胁检测工具误报率偏高问题的深入分析,结合AI技术的应用场景,提出了详实的解决方案,旨在为网络安全领域的从业者提供有益的参考和借鉴。